A Day of Praise

 I got to "see" God all day long.  From the moment I arrived at the fairgrounds, I was met by a friend who was there to help set up technical equipment.  We served together side by side as we shared stories of other times we had seen God at work.  People arrived one by one and began setting up band equipment, sound boards, tables for "coffee bar" and "programs."  God's Spirit was in the air.

We began our church service a little after nine.  The worship was awesome; the message, right on point: Lord, let us be one.  We were.  Finishing with a final song provided, for us, a sense of "home" even when out on the fairgrounds with no tables and chairs.

Then it happened.  We realized that the crowd was filled with much more than Life Bridge.  Another church had come to join us in worship.  Yet another church was there for the end of our service, preparing for theirs at 10:15.  Open Door Fellowship set up for their time of worship.  We shared equipment.  We sang His praises together.  We listened to a different message that was, strangely, the same.  The preaching was Biblical.  The testimonies were powerful.  God was working in and through others' lives.  Praise God!

Then the set up took place for the next group, and the next, and the next.  Different churches, groups, and individuals too the stage; one after another.  Each of them was praising God with their own musical talent.  Sometimes we were invited to sing along.  Sometimes we were simply captivated and drawn into worship in our hearts.  God was Glorified.  We were His Body.  We were one - each one doing his own part.

Yes, it truly was a day of praise.
